the formula t = 1/c ln a / (a - n) is called the learning - curve, since the formula relates time t passed, in weeks, to a measure n of learning achieved, to a measure a of maximum learning possible, and to a measure c of an individuals learning style. a boy is learning to type. if he wants to type at a rate of 30 words per minute (n is 30) and his expected maximum rate is 60 words per minute (a is 60), find how many weeks it should take him to achieve his goal. assume that c is 0.06. it takes approximately □ weeks for the boy to achieve his goal. (do not round until the final answer. then round to the nearest week as needed.)
Answer
Explanation:
Step1: Substitute values into formula
Given $N = 30$, $A=60$, $c = 0.06$, substitute into $t=\frac{1}{c}\ln\left(\frac{A}{A - N}\right)$. So $t=\frac{1}{0.06}\ln\left(\frac{60}{60 - 30}\right)$.
Step2: Simplify fraction inside logarithm
First, simplify $\frac{60}{60 - 30}=\frac{60}{30}=2$. Then the formula becomes $t=\frac{1}{0.06}\ln(2)$.
Step3: Calculate value of t
We know that $\ln(2)\approx0.693147$. Then $t=\frac{0.693147}{0.06}\approx11.55$.
Answer:
12
